Emergency HVAC & Plumbing Service in Denver
Emergency HVAC and plumbing service responds when heating, cooling, or water systems fail unexpectedly in Denver Metro homes and businesses. Technicians diagnose furnace shutdowns, burst pipes, AC failures, and gas safety concerns outside normal business hours, including nights and weekends.
High-altitude pressure dynamics affect gas furnace combustion during winter failures, requiring specialized diagnosis and recalibration. Freeze-thaw cycles common across the Front Range can rupture water lines and condensate drains without warning, creating urgent leak control needs.
Emergency visits include system safety checks for gas leaks, electrical hazards, and water damage risk before stabilization work begins. Upfront communication covers after-hours service call fees and repair scope, with clear options for temporary fixes versus full restoration.
